The story begins in 1951, when Fender was caught between the end of the "Broadcaster" name and the dawn of the "Telecaster." After receiving a telegram from Gretsch regarding their "Broadkaster" trademark, Fender began clipping the "Broadcaster" name from headstock decals, shipping guitars with no model name on the headstock at all—and a legend was born. Seventy-five years later, that legend lives on in the 75th Anniversary American Vintage II 1951 Nocaster, a meticulous tribute to one of the most storied instruments ever made.
This guitar features an ash body finished in Nocaster Blonde and is dressed in our exclusive Heirloom Lacquer treatment, an aged nitrocellulose finish crafted to emulate the natural wear and patina of a vintage instrument that has spent decades in the hands of a player. The result is a guitar that doesn’t just look vintage; it feels vintage right out of the case. The substantial '51 "U"-shaped hard rock maple neck plays like a dream, featuring a 7.25" radius fingerboard and vintage tall frets. True to vintage-accurate Nocaster specifications, the 12th fret face-dot spacing is narrow, and the sole single Phillips-head fastener on the guitar is located at the truss rod nut.
Authentic Fender style is delivered through the triple brass saddle bridge and single-line "Fender Deluxe" tuners, while the 75th Anniversary Blackguard Telecaster pickups honor the guitar’s direct lineage to the original, providing that raw, chimey, and unmistakable blackguard twang that started it all. Specifications
Neck
Headstock: Telecaster
Neck Material: 1-Piece Maple
Neck Finish: Heirloom Nitrocellulose Lacquer
Neck Shape: 1951 "U"
Neck Construction: 4-Bolt
Fingerboard Radius: 7.25" (184.1 mm)
Fingerboard Material: Maple
Position Inlays: Black Dot
Side Dots: Black
Number of Frets: 21
Truss Rod: Vintage-Style Butt Adjust
Truss Rod Nut: Vintage-Style Butt Adjust
String Nut: Bone
Nut Width: 1.650" (42 mm)
Nut Material: Bone
Fret Size: Vintage Tall
Scale Length: 25.5" (648 mm)
Body
Body: Ash
Body Finish: Heirloom Nitrocellulose Lacquer
Body Shape: Telecaster
Body Style: Solid Body
Body Material: Ash
Hardware
Bridge: Pure Vintage 3-Saddle Tele® with Brass Barrel Saddles, Serialized
Bridge Cover/Tailpiece: Includes Chrome Bridge Cover
Bridge Mounting: 4-Screw Vintage-Style
Pickguard: 1-Ply Black Phenolic
Pickup Covers: Neck: Chrome; Bridge: Black
Control Knobs: Knurled Dome
Switch Tip: Barrel Style, Black
Hardware Finish: Nickel/Chrome
Tuning Machines: Pure Vintage Single Line "Fender Deluxe"
String Trees: Vintage-Style Disc
Strings: Fender USA 250R Nickel Plated Steel (.010-.046 Gauges), PN 0730250406
Neck Plate: 4-Bolt
Strap Buttons: Vintage-Style
Electronics
Bridge Pickup: 75th Anniversary Blackguard Single-Coil Tele®
Neck Pickup: 75th Anniversary Blackguard Single-Coil Tele®
Pickup Configuration: SS
Controls: Master Volume, Master Tone
Switching: 3-Position Blade: Position 1. Bridge Pickup, Position 2. Bridge and Neck Pickups, Position 3. Neck Pickup
